What is ADHD Titration?
Titration is the medical procedure of finding the "Goldilocks" dosage of medication for a private-- the quantity that is high enough to supply optimal symptom relief however low enough to minimize or eliminate adverse effects. Since ADHD medication impacts every individual's neurochemistry in a different way, there is no "one-size-fits-all" dosage based on age or weight.

The process includes starting at an extremely low dose and incrementally increasing it under the rigorous supervision of a professional psychiatrist or a prescriber. This stage is critical since it permits the clinician to keep an eye on the patient's heart rate, blood pressure, and psychological reaction to the stimulants or non-stimulants being utilized.

Handling Side Effects During Titration
During the Titration ADHD Medication period, clinicians keep a close look for unfavorable responses. While lots of adverse effects are momentary and decrease as the body adpats, some need a modification in medication type.

Frequently reported negative effects include:
Physical: Decreased appetite, dry mouth, headaches, and increased heart rate.Sleep: Difficulty falling asleep (sleeping disorders) is typical with stimulants if taken too late in the day.Psychological: "Rebound" effects where symptoms get worse as the medication subsides, or a feeling of being "emotionally blunt."
Clinicians frequently suggest "drug vacations" or changing the timing of dosages to alleviate these issues.
The Shared Care Agreement (SCA)
For lots of private clients, the ultimate objective is to move from private prescriptions to a Shared Care Agreement. This is a plan where a private professional continues to manage the client's ADHD care (performing yearly reviews), while the patient's GP (General Practitioner) takes control of the month-to-month recommending at the standard public health rate.

Requirements for an effective SCA:

The length of time does the titration process usually take?
Typically, titration takes in between 8 and 12 weeks. Nevertheless, if a specific experiences significant side effects or if the first medication attempted is ineffective, it can take several months to discover the right balance.
2. Can I switch from a personal clinician to the NHS mid-titration?
It is very tough to change mid-process. Most NHS services need their own assessment and will not normally take over a titration began independently till the client is fully steady and a Shared Care Agreement is proposed.
3. What occurs if none of the medications work?
Roughly 20-30% of individuals with ADHD do not respond well to the first stimulant tried. Clinicians will usually try a different class of stimulant or move to non-stimulant choices. If medication is totally inadequate, the clinician will check out alternative treatments or look for co-occurring conditions.

5. Why are personal prescriptions a lot more costly?
Personal prescriptions consist of the complete manufacturing and distribution cost of the drug plus the drug store's earnings margin. Public health systems frequently have actually worked out bulk prices and subsidies that are not offered to personal individuals.
